    Benefits of a Bio Ethanol Fireplace

    If you’re looking for a fireplace which provides real flame and heat but does not require a chimney, or flue, think about a bio ethanol fireplace. It is safe to use so provided you adhere to basic precautions. Make sure you only use the e-NRG liquid ethanol fuel, and don’t add other materials to the burner.

    No chimney or flue

    A bio-ethanol fireplace does not require a chimney or flue. It can be installed in any room in your home, without requiring structural modifications. It is also more cost-effective than running a gas stove.

    Most bio ethanol fireplaces have an adjustable burner that allows you to control the flame size. This lets you warm the room more effectively and efficiently. You can also make use of a false flue to give your fireplace a more authentic look if you prefer.

    Ethanol fireplaces are not able to produce smoke, ash or carbon monoxide, which makes them safe and easy to set up and operate. It is crucial to keep in mind that bio-ethanol fireplaces should never be used in proximity to anything that could ignite. To minimize the chance of a fire that is accidental, it is recommended that any flammable products and materials be kept at a minimum distance of 1500mm from your fireplace. It is also important to avoid placing flammable objects on top of your fireplace. This could cause the fire to rise and then burn everything beneath it.

    A litre of fuel will last for 3 hours when it is at the maximum heat output, which will warm a room to 5m x 5m. This will keep you and your family warm all winter.

    Some bio ethanol fireplaces have remote controls, which give you full control of the flame and heat from the comfort of your sofa. This feature is particularly beneficial when you have pets or children in the home. It is also possible to install a bio-ethanol fireplace into the wall. These fireplaces are available in a variety of styles and many come with extensions or brackets that allow them to be hung on an unfinished wall or a sloped one.

    No smoke or ash

    Ethanol fireplaces do not emit smoke or ash, and are therefore safe to use anywhere. They are also easier to operate than traditional wood burning fireplaces which often require an flue and chimney, and can cause problems like chimney fires. Chimney fires can cause significant damage to your home and may cause health issues for your family members and yourself, especially if they are elderly or children.

    Bioethanol fires burn in a clean manner, so it creates no harmful byproducts or pollutants and does not generate carbon monoxide, which can be deadly. The flames also have an unique appearance that makes them a striking design for any space. You can install a wall-mounted bio ethanol fireplace [find more] to save space in your office or at home.

    In order to operate a bio-ethanol fire, you must make use of the right lighting rod and then refuel it with the correct fuel. Remember to cover the burner with a lid and close the lid once you’re done. You can make use of the tool that came with the burner for this, or the hook at the rod’s end to lift the lid of the burner. Make sure you allow it to sit shut and empty for at least 60 minutes prior refilling.

    When you’re ready for more fuel, the simplest method is to use the rod to dip it into the tank and refill the reservoir. Place your refueling equipment in a secure location away from pets and children. Keep all flammables out of your fireplace, since it could get hot and emit heat throughout your office or home. This will help you save money and energy.

    No carbon monoxide

    Contrary to propane gas, wood and other kinds of fireplace fuel bioethanol does not release carbon monoxide or other harmful substances when burned. Bioethanol is a completely burning fuel that leaves only water and heat behind. But, this doesn’t mean that you can be relying on an ethanol flame as your primary source of heat. It is essential to have another source of heat.

    Bio ethanol fireplaces are available in a variety of styles including wall fireplace and recessed versions. Some look like open fires or stoves and others are sleek and modern. Some models are able to be used both indoors and outdoors. They are also great for new homes that do not require chimneys or flues, or old homes where the chimney breast has been removed.

    Some ethanol fireplaces have a built-in burner, while others have a separate burner which can be connected to a firebox. The burners can be manual or automatic, but each type has distinct advantages and disadvantages. Automated burners are usually more convenient because they switch on and off automatically. They also offer better control of the flame. They are also more energy efficient than manual burners, which often require an ignition source such as a match or lighter to ignite.

    When selecting an ethanol fireplace it is important to think about the size of your room and the way you intend to use it. Smaller fires are great as a decorative accent, while larger ones can offer significant warmth. It’s also crucial to select one that is easy to maintain and use. Talk to a professional if are unsure about which type of fireplace is suitable in your house. They can help you find an unvented tabletop fireplace that is suitable for your requirements and style.

    Easy to install

    Ethanol wooden fireplaces are easy to set up. They do not require a chimney or flue, and can be installed virtually anywhere in your home, even inside or in the garden shed. The fuel burns cleanly so there’s no ash or smoke and there’s no indoor air pollution, too. They’re also less expensive than traditional wood burning stoves.

    Bioethanol fires are easy to operate. Simply put a bit of fuel into the burner and light it up. You can control the flame size using the regulator rod. You can put out a flame by putting the lid onto the opening.

    Most bio ethanol fireplaces come with some form of remote control, which gives you the greatest flexibility and control over your fireplace. The majority of models also have an efficient ash bucket to get rid of embers and lessening the chance of sparks.

    There are a variety of styles of bio-ethanol fireplaces that can be adapted to your home. There are many styles to pick from such as modern, sleek designs and double-sided fireplaces which connect two rooms. There are models that can be hung on walls.

    Selecting the best bio ethanol fireplace is really down to your own personal preferences and interior design style. There are many different finishes available to choose from and you can choose one that matches your current interior design. Certain models can be matched with a bio-ethanol fireplace surround to add that finishing look.

    Simple to operate

    Ethanol cheap fireplaces are simple to use. Add fuel and then turn on the fire. Most models also have a remote control for maximum convenience and user-friendliness.

    These fireplaces can make your home feel cozy, warm and inviting, without the negative effects that come with traditional fireplaces. These fireplaces are an excellent alternative to gas fireplaces since they do not have a chimney and produce very little pollutant. They are also very safe for those suffering from respiratory problems or allergies since they don’t release carbon monoxide or smoke.

    In addition to this, ethanol fireplaces can be customised to meet your personal preferences. They are available in a variety of finishes from matte black to glossy steel. People who prefer traditional style can include a false flue to give an authentic appearance. They can be complemented with different design elements and features, including decorative log sets, protective fire screens and stainless steel lids.

    They can be easily moved from one place to another. They are light and do not require the use of a fireplace. Some models are even portable and can be used outdoors and indoors which makes them the perfect alternative for those who recently moved into a new residence or have had their chimney breast removed.

    These fireplaces have flames that can last for up to four hours and are easy to extinguish. Most fireplaces come with lids or tools that can be used to reduce the size of the flame, or even eliminate it completely. It is not recommended to fuel your ethanol fireplace immediately after it has been snuffed out. This could cause the fire to overflow and even cause the destruction of your home! It is recommended to wait at least 15 minutes before you refuel your bio-ethanol fireplace. This will allow the fuel to cool.
